Memo: Hemming (1967) stated:- The taxon represented by the nominal species Papilio carthami Hübner is currently treated subjectively on taxonomic grounds as being the same as that represented by the older-established nominal species Papilio fritillarius Poda, 1761 (Ins. Mus. graec. : 79 [as defined by the specimen figured as fig. 7 on pl.] 10 by Roesel (1746) cited by Denis & Schiffermüller in an explanatory footnote when publishing the replacement name Papilio fritillum (Ankündung" [sic] eines syst. Werkes Schmett. Wiener Gegend : 159) in 1775). The higher classification used here follows Lamas (2008).
